**Q: How does the Tarncrest partner SFTP drop work?**

Partners upload nightly CSV batches to a chrooted drop directory; the Harrowmill ingest job polls every 15 minutes, validates checksums, and moves files to `processed/`. Rejects land in `quarantine/` with a reason file. When reviewing changes to the ingest code, check that quarantine handling and checksum validation remain intact. For access requests or failed-upload escalations, contact the integrations team at the address below.

billing contact of yaduf-yawig = holath.pramir@nelvrocorp.corp

Action item from the Lanternfall outage: finish sharding the Mossbrook profile store so one hot partition can't take down auth lookups again. For your review, the routing layer now signs shard maps and rejects stale epochs. Heads-up: retry behavior changed too. The constants governing signing and retry windows are below.

tuning constants:
QUOTAS = {
    "druok": 828,
    "kaseth": 589,
    "istdor": 109,
    "istael": 310,
    "wenox": 104,
}

Handing off the Slatemap tile cache to Priya before the sync. Current state: L2 cache hit rate ~82%, eviction storms on zoom levels 14–16 still unresolved. Workaround in place: pinned hot tiles for the Brindleport region. Don't touch the TTL config until the invalidation fix lands — it masks a race in the render queue. Remaining tasks, benchmarks, and the eviction-storm investigation notes are all collected on the internal page below.

runbook for tahag-fajep: https://confluence.lumicsys.internal/pages/display/browse/display